Output dc58366adc75309e2db9ebabb4b9be02b34365fed0e10fdb92fc0b48b4159b68:7

value
3940673
script pubkey
OP_0 OP_PUSHBYTES_20 03bf5e07e876486c2ae0a690c26172bff72df430
address
bc1qqwl4uplgweyxc2hq56gvyctjhlmjmapspuz8jq
transaction
dc58366adc75309e2db9ebabb4b9be02b34365fed0e10fdb92fc0b48b4159b68
confirmations
129231
spent
true